    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Street_League_Skateboarding

    Street League Skateboarding (SLS) is an international skateboarding tournament series. The league features professional street skateboarders competing for the largest monetary prize in the history of skateboarding, and was founded by professional skateboarder and entrepreneur Rob Dyrdek. California Skateparks designs and builds the SLS courses.

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Sjögren–Larsson_syndrome

    SLS is caused by a mutation in the fatty aldehyde dehydrogenase gene found on chromosome 17. [4] In order for a child to receive SLS both parents must be carriers of the SLS gene. If they are carriers their child has a ⁠ 1 4 ⁠ chance of getting the disease. In 1957 Sjögren and Larsson proposed that the Swedes with the disease all descended from a common ancestor 600 years ago.
